A writing process describes a sequence of physical and mental actions that people take as they produce any kind of text. These actions nearly universally involve tools for physical or digital inscription: e.g., chisels, pencils, brushes, chalk, dies, keyboards, touchscreens, etc.; these tools all have particular affordances that shape writers' processes.Writing is a process of four general steps: inventing, drafting, revising, and editing. You might prefer to do the steps linearly, one after the other, or iteratively, in repeating or successive sessions. The steps blend into each other, so putting effort into each step pays off at the end with a clear, concise, and complete paper. Don't edit your draft as you write it.Gauss-Jordan Elimination is a process, where successive subtraction of multiples of other rows or scaling or swapping operations brings the matrix into reduced row echelon form. The elimination process consists of three possible steps. They are called elementary row operations: Swap two rows. Scale a row. The Writing Process 2.1. Stages of the Writing Process The writing process consists of several stages leading to the final product: choosing the topic, gathering ideas (e.g. by brainstorming or free writ ing), making an outline, writing one's first (second, third ...) draft(s), revising, proofreading and editing.
